Services Offered

A dedicated bankruptcy law firm like Columbia Bankruptcy Law specializes in providing comprehensive services designed to help individuals and businesses overcome severe financial distress. While specific detailed service listings for "Columbia Bankruptcy Law" are not available, based on common practices of highly-regarded bankruptcy firms in Massachusetts (like those referenced in common search results for the area), their services would typically include:

  • Chapter 7 Bankruptcy Filings: Assisting clients eligible for Chapter 7 bankruptcy, which involves liquidating non-exempt assets to discharge most unsecured debts. This is often suitable for individuals with limited income and significant unsecured debt, providing a relatively quick fresh start.
  • Chapter 13 Bankruptcy Filings: Guiding clients through Chapter 13 bankruptcy, a reorganization bankruptcy that allows individuals with regular income to create a repayment plan to pay off debts over three to five years. This is ideal for those who want to keep their assets (like a home or car) but need a structured way to manage their debt.
  • Debt Analysis and Strategy Development: Providing thorough evaluations of clients' financial situations to determine the most appropriate course of action, whether it's Chapter 7, Chapter 13, or alternative debt relief strategies. This involves understanding income, assets, debts, and future financial goals.
  • Creditor Harassment Protection: Immediately taking action to halt harassing phone calls, letters, and collection attempts from creditors once a bankruptcy case is filed, thanks to the "automatic stay" provision of bankruptcy law.
  • Meeting of Creditors Representation: Preparing clients for and representing them at the "341 Meeting of Creditors," a mandatory hearing where debtors are questioned by a bankruptcy trustee and sometimes by creditors.
  • Post-Bankruptcy Guidance: Offering advice on how to rebuild credit and manage finances responsibly after a bankruptcy discharge, providing a roadmap for a healthier financial future.
  • Navigating Complex Financial Situations: Handling specific issues such as keeping a car or home through bankruptcy, addressing forgotten creditors, or resolving related matters like tax issues or foreclosures that may arise during the bankruptcy process.
